This Automation Engineer is positioned within our Sustainability business, specifically within the Public Sector.
Public Sector projects may include K-12, higher education, government services, military and more.
As an Automation Engineer, a typical day for you might include: 1.
Implement hardware and software designs 2.
Oversee electrical installation subcontractors for compliance to design, schedule and on implementation methods 3.
Technical support of electrical installation for implementation and standardization of building automation controls 4.
Lead efforts in validation, commissioning, and project implementation of BAS control system with Schneider Electric Products or others 5.
Test/validate hardware/software for correct operation- ensure quality installation and graphical interface for client 6.
Material handling and management of BAS related controls 7.
Analyze building automation systems and recommend changes to improve functionality and/or energy efficiency or to accomplish ECMs 8.
Create project documentation and provide input to other engineers throughout all phases of work 9.
Assist with the estimates and design of hardware/software adds, change-orders, and problem solutions 10.
Lead efforts as the technical resource for building automation system with Construction team And on some days, you may: · Provide status and progress reports · Ensure conformance to industry design standards · Provide technical training and support both internally and externally · Assist and lead efforts on integration of 3rd party system or integrations amongst systems · Assist clients and team members with any BAS operations, software, networking problems This may be the next step in your career journey if you have: · Completed a Bachelors in engineering or technical degree required or equivalent work experience · Certified Energy Manager (CEM) certification and/or other Professional certifications (LEED, CEA, BEP, PE, etc.) preferred · 1+ years related work experience in the building automation/controls and/or installation of mechanical HVAC equipment · Working knowledge of Schneider Electric BAS platforms (Vista, Continuum, I/Net, and/or Invensys) preferred · Hands-on experience with other building automation vendors (Johnson Controls, Honeywell, Alerton, Automated Logic, ec.) preferred · Technical knowledge of HVAC equipment and systems and of access and/or building automation systems · Competency in Microsoft Office programs such as Word, Excel, Outlook, Visio, Project · Knowledge of industry codes and standards: ASHRAE, NEC, NFPA, UL, etc.
as well as of electrical safety standards and practices · Ability to move freely over rough or uneven surfaces *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the primary duties.
· Ability to work in a variety of indoor and outdoor environments in both an office setting and on a construction site.
This may include exposure to outside weather conditions, roof tops, attics, as well as mechanical and electrical equipment rooms which could consist of confined spaces and loud noises.
· Ability to travel up to 85%-95% on a weekly basis, returning home on weekends.
